picture-2I was reminded of the great singer-songwriter Todd Snider today when I stumbled upon his hilarious song about Dock Ellis pitching a no-hitter while under the influence of lysergic acid.  For the record, I advocate strongly against all psychoactive drugs, as they’ve certainly never done me any favors.

Some of you out there will remember Todd Snider’s “Talkin’ Seattle Grunge Rock Blues.” It would be sooooo funny if it weren’t sooooo painfully accurate.

The part where he sings about blowing away the people at the Grammys by not playing and not even going really strikes home. I went to the Grammys one of the two years the Presidents were nominated (two-time losers!). Pearl Jam won a Grammy that year.  Ed Vedder got onstage said, “I don’t know what this means. I don’t think it means anything.” WTF?!  Why the hell did you show up, then?  Why not give me the damn Grammy?
